What Is A Fruit Juicer?

First of all, it is important for the consumer to understand that there are many juicers on the market. There are whole fruit juicers, vegetable juicers, and fruit juicers. It is also important to understand that if the health-conscious individual wants to juice particular products it is important to select the appropriate appliance.

This is due to the fact that, in particular, fruits and vegetables are constructed differently. Specifically vegetables are tougher in nature and biologically constructed with cellular walls. Whereas fruits are more delicately constructed and therefore need a gentler approach in juice processing.

Therefore, if wanting to simply juice fruit, it is important to select a fruit juicer. This product is an electronic appliance for the home that takes prepared fruit, processes that fruit through the use of a sharp blade and reduces that fruit to fruit juice. With most of these products a compartment is contained that captures the fiber from the juiced fruit.

Different Types There are a number of different types of fruit juicers available on the market. Some of those types of fruit juicers include the centrifugal fruit juice maker, the masticating juicer, and the auger type juicer. The centrifugal juicer uses a spinning or centrifugal process to juice the fruit. The masticating juicer uses a process similar to chewing or masticating. This process is a three-step process that begins with the fruit being grated to start the softening of the fruit. The next step is the masticating or chewing up of the fruit by the mechanisms. The final step is a squeezing or pressing of the processed fruit which extracts the juice from the fruit.

One additional type of fruit juicer uses an auger process. This type of fruit juicer grinds the fruit in order to extract the juice. Often this type of juicer is run at a low rpm and therefore quieter in nature. In addition, the processing using this type of juicer allows for less air to affect the created juice.
